Saint Louis is a city Sanford has lived in. Sanford has reached the age of 102 years. The phone number (314) 432-0265 is Sanford’s. Sanford now resides at 1010 Thoreau Ct #212, Saint Louis, Mo 63146. His birth year was listed as 1922.